Biographical Overview of Marilyn Monroe

Early Life and Career

Marilyn Monroe, born Norma Jeane Mortenson, had a challenging upbringing. She spent much of her childhood in foster homes and an orphanage. Despite these hardships, her beauty and charisma led her to a modeling career, eventually transitioning to acting in the late 1940s.

Rise to Stardom

Monroe's breakout role came in the 1950 film "The Asphalt Jungle," which paved the way for her subsequent success in Hollywood. She became a leading actress and a sex symbol, starring in several blockbuster films throughout the 1950s.

The Day Marilyn Monroe Died

On the night of August 4, 1962, Monroe was reportedly in good spirits, having spent time with friends earlier in the evening. However, she was found dead the next morning by her housekeeper, Eunice Murray. Monroe was discovered lying face down in her bedroom with a phone in her hand and empty pill bottles nearby.

The Investigation into Her Death

The initial investigation into Monroe's death was conducted by the Los Angeles Police Department. The autopsy revealed that she had died from acute barbiturate poisoning. However, the circumstances surrounding her death raised many questions.

Autopsy Findings

The autopsy report indicated that Monroe had a significant amount of drugs in her system, leading to the conclusion that her death was likely a result of an overdose. However, no definitive evidence of foul play was found during the investigation.

Public Reaction

Monroe's death sent shockwaves through the public and the entertainment industry. Fans mourned the loss of a beloved star, and conspiracy theories quickly began to circulate regarding the nature of her death.

The Theories Surrounding Her Death

Numerous theories have emerged over the years regarding the circumstances of Monroe's death. Some of the most prominent theories include:

  • Accidental Overdose: Many believe that Monroe's death was an accidental overdose due to her struggles with mental health and substance abuse.
  • Suicide: Others speculate that Monroe, who had a history of depression, may have taken her own life.
  • Murder: Some conspiracy theories suggest that Monroe was murdered due to her alleged relationships with powerful figures such as President John F. Kennedy.
